Reporting to the CEO, the Senior Product Manager for ArtStation plays a crucial role in defining the strategy and growing ArtStation’s footprint in the video game and film industries. The SPM is an evangelist for ArtStation in the game and film industry, talking to studios and artists, building partnerships and exhibiting thought leadership. The SPM will manage ArtStation’s overall online community strategy. In addition, the SPM will perform a market evaluation and, if accepted, will be responsible for the creation of an ArtStation publishing business unit.

The candidate must be an effective communicator who thinks strategically, writes well, can relate to large corporations as well as individual artists. He/she must have a proven track record of working in the game and film industry with artists, studios, and companies selling hardware and software.

ArtStation is the leading showcase platform for games, film, media & entertainment artists. It is the premier industry hub, bringing together professional artists, studios and vendors in a single cloud platform.
